Skip to content

Commit 33efbef

Browse files
committed
Added CopyReleases post-build to build release dir
1 parent 0e4f606 commit 33efbef

File tree

5 files changed

+19
-3
lines changed

5 files changed

+19
-3
lines changed

.gitignore

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-10,3 +10,4 @@ deploy
1010
*.testsettings
1111
TestResults/*
1212
*.dbmdl
13+
Releases/2*

CommonAssemblyInfo.cs

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-19,5 +19,5 @@
1919
// COM, set the ComVisible attribute to true on that type.
2020
[assembly: ComVisible(false)]
2121

22-
[assembly: AssemblyVersion("0.2.0.1")]
23-
[assembly: AssemblyFileVersion("0.2.0.1")]
22+
[assembly: AssemblyVersion("0.2.1.0")]
23+
[assembly: AssemblyFileVersion("0.2.1.0")]

Releases/CopyReleases.cmd

Lines changed: 11 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,11 @@
1+
cd %1\Releases
2+
set reldir=%DATE:~-4%%DATE:~3,2%%DATE:~0,2%%TIME:~0,2%%TIME:~3,2%%TIME:~6,2%%TIME:~9,2%
3+
mkdir %reldir%
4+
copy ..\Simple.Data\bin\Release\*.dll %reldir%
5+
copy ..\Simple.Data\bin\Release\*.pdb %reldir%
6+
copy ..\Simple.Data.SqlServer\bin\Release\Simple.Data.SqlServer.dll %reldir%
7+
copy ..\Simple.Data.SqlServer\bin\Release\Simple.Data.SqlServer.pdb %reldir%
8+
copy ..\Simple.Data.SqlCe35\bin\Release\Simple.Data.SqlCe35.dll %reldir%
9+
copy ..\Simple.Data.SqlCe35\bin\Release\Simple.Data.SqlCe35.pdb %reldir%
10+
copy ..\Simple.Data.Mocking\bin\Release\Simple.Data.Mocking.dll %reldir%
11+
copy ..\Simple.Data.Mocking\bin\Release\Simple.Data.Mocking.pdb %reldir%

Simple.Data.sln

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-5,6 +5,7 @@ Project("{FAE04EC0-301F-11D3-BF4B-00C04F79EFBC}") = "Simple.Data", "Simple.Data\
55
EndProject
66
Project("{2150E333-8FDC-42A3-9474-1A3956D46DE8}") = "Solution Items", "Solution Items", "{10F43335-5672-4BDA-91BB-5311C2BFA409}"
77
ProjectSection(SolutionItems) = preProject
8+
CommonAssemblyInfo.cs = CommonAssemblyInfo.cs
89
Simple.Data.vsmdi = Simple.Data.vsmdi
910
EndProjectSection
1011
EndProject
@@ -142,8 +143,8 @@ Global
142143
{70536BA8-AF0D-46F3-B04C-45177F56B320} = {182AEEFE-9B89-4264-BCED-91A00D1EF896}
143144
{D4FE470E-4B01-4120-B809-F426A0179191} = {182AEEFE-9B89-4264-BCED-91A00D1EF896}
144145
{29BBCAE1-DF13-40A0-A412-F2F87F4E9351} = {182AEEFE-9B89-4264-BCED-91A00D1EF896}
146+
{8DF17038-537D-45BE-B229-C99EECBB4EDC} = {EAEEE2B0-E5FB-4FCE-97CD-3C77E593E5A1}
145147
{E8CBD0A4-4770-4F6B-9BBE-A37681E119F2} = {459D6CD1-B7A3-48A6-A613-57F5E8BC3A28}
146148
{0A6918F1-6F2C-4C02-8CB5-304731D2DAC3} = {459D6CD1-B7A3-48A6-A613-57F5E8BC3A28}
147-
{8DF17038-537D-45BE-B229-C99EECBB4EDC} = {EAEEE2B0-E5FB-4FCE-97CD-3C77E593E5A1}
148149
EndGlobalSection
149150
EndGlobal

Simple.Data/Simple.Data.csproj

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-140,6 +140,9 @@
140140
</EmbeddedResource>
141141
</ItemGroup>
142142
<Import Project="$(MSBuildToolsPath)\Microsoft.CSharp.targets" />
143+
<PropertyGroup>
144+
<PostBuildEvent>"$(SolutionDir)Releases\CopyReleases.cmd" "$(SolutionDir)"</PostBuildEvent>
145+
</PropertyGroup>
143146
<!-- To modify your build process, add your task inside one of the targets below and uncomment it.
144147
Other similar extension points exist, see Microsoft.Common.targets.
145148
<Target Name="BeforeBuild">

0 commit comments

Comments
 (0)